About the Opportunity

The SWSLHD Aboriginal Child and Family Service supports vulnerable families in South West Sydney and is unique both in terms of its model of care but also its resourcing. The service has antenatal, sustained home visiting, allied health and paediatric specialist components all of which are embedded in a cultural framework that supports strong clinical governance.

The Aboriginal Child and Family Service Manager is responsible for leading this dynamic service and its multidisciplinary team. The position will also be responsible for the establishment of partnerships with internal and external stakeholders that support access to health services for Aboriginal families in South West Sydney.

The role requires an Aboriginal person with a commitment to embedding culture in practice and experience managing multidisciplinary teams that support clients with vulnerabilities.

About the Team

The Aboriginal Child and Family Service has a large multidisciplinary team comprising of Aboriginal Health Workers, Child and Family Nurses and Allied Health professionals.

A leadership team exists that includes the Service Manager, Nursing Unit Manager and Social Work Team Leader responsible for ensuring cultural integrity and strong clinical governance.

The service is built around a sustained home visiting model whereby Aboriginal Health Workers and Nurses work in care coordination teams to support vulnerable families with children aged 0-5 across the South Western Sydney region.

Where You'll Be Working

SWSLHD operates it's services on the lands of the Dharawal, Darug and Gundungurra lands and has a rich history of working alongside local Aboriginal communities. SWSLHD has long established partnerships with Aboriginal Organisations in our region that are critical to the way we operate and deliver our services.

The Aboriginal Child and Family Service is based within Primary and Community Health but is networked in as part of the larger SWSLHD Aboriginal Health Service. The Service Manager will be part of the Aboriginal Health Leadership Team that includes Aboriginal Managers from across a range of services.

You will have access to established supervision structures including clinical supervision, cultural supervision, and peer supervision. We offer a wide range of cultural supports across the service including mentoring from experienced Aboriginal Leaders, training and development opportunities as well as a large workforce of Aboriginal colleagues.
